METHODS AND APPARATUS TO DELIVER CALLER IDENTIFICATION INFORMATION
First Claim
Patent Images
1. A method of providing caller information comprising the steps of:
- providing a communication node in communication with an address book;
a first communication device having an associated number, the first communication device operatively connected to a transport system, the transport system operatively connected to the communication node;
inputting a subscriber number into the first communication device to place a call to a subscriber of the communication node;
routing the call through the transport system to the communication node;
determining if the number associated with the first communication device matches a stored number in the address book; and
delivering a name associated with the stored number to a second communication device to provide the name of the caller to the subscriber.
1 Assignment
0 Petitions
Accused Products
Abstract
A system and method of identifying a caller is provided. A subscriber number is inputted into a first communication device to place a call to a subscriber of the communication system. The call is routed through a transport system to a communication node. A determination is made as to whether the number associated with the first communication device matches a stored number in the address book. A name and location associated with the stored number is delivered by the communication node to a second communication device to provide the name and location of the caller to the subscriber.
210 Citations
25 Claims
-
1. A method of providing caller information comprising the steps of:
-
providing a communication node in communication with an address book;
a first communication device having an associated number, the first communication device operatively connected to a transport system, the transport system operatively connected to the communication node;
inputting a subscriber number into the first communication device to place a call to a subscriber of the communication node;
routing the call through the transport system to the communication node;
determining if the number associated with the first communication device matches a stored number in the address book; and
delivering a name associated with the stored number to a second communication device to provide the name of the caller to the subscriber.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14)
-
-
15. A system for providing caller identification comprising:
-
a communication node having at least one incoming line and at least one outgoing line, the communication node being responsive to at least one control signal to route an incoming call received from a caller to a called party;
computer readable program code that determines if the number associated with the incoming call matches a stored number in a database of the communication node; and
computer readable program code that delivers at least one of a location and a name associated with the stored number to the at least one outgoing line to provide the name of the caller to the called party. - View Dependent Claims (16)
-
-
17. A program stored in a communication system for providing caller information comprising:
-
computer readable program code to determine if a number associated with an incoming call matches a stored number in an address book; and
computer readable program code to deliver at least one of a location and name associated with the stored number to a called party. - View Dependent Claims (18)
-
-
19. A method of providing caller information comprising the steps of:
-
receiving an incoming call from a first number;
determining the phone number of the incoming call;
placing a second call to a party at a second number, different than the first number;
connecting the second call with the incoming call; and
providing the first number of the incoming call to the party at the second number. - View Dependent Claims (20, 21)
-
-
22. A method of providing caller identification comprising the steps of:
-
receiving an incoming call from a calling party destined for a subscriber;
determining the number of the incoming call;
comparing the number of the incoming call to a list of contacts for the subscriber;
determining at least one of a name and location of the calling party;
establishing a connection between the subscriber and the called party;
notifying the subscriber of at least one of the name and location of the calling party;
linking the caller and the called party in response to commands from the called party so that the caller can communicate with the called party.
-
-
23. A method of providing caller identification comprising the steps of:
-
receiving an incoming call from a calling party destined for a subscriber;
determining the number of the incoming call;
comparing the number of the incoming call to a list of contacts for the subscriber;
determining at least one of a name and location of the calling party;
providing the at least one of the name and location of the calling party to the subscriber; and
routing the incoming call to the subscriber.
-
-
24. A method of providing caller identification comprising the steps of:
-
receiving an incoming call from a calling party destined for a subscriber;
determining the number of the incoming call;
comparing the number of the incoming call to a list of contacts for the subscriber;
determining at least one of a name and location of the calling party;
notifying the subscriber of the name and location of the calling party;
determining whether the subscriber desires to receive the incoming call based upon commands from the subscriber; and
routing the incoming call to the subscriber.
-
-
25. A method of providing caller identification comprising the steps of:
-
receiving an incoming call from a calling party destined for a subscriber;
determining the number of the incoming call;
comparing the number of the incoming call to a list of contacts for the subscriber;
determining at least one of a name and location of the calling party;
determining from a database whether to route the call to the subscriber;
providing the at least one of the name and location of the calling party to the subscriber.
-
Specification